Beschrijving keerzijde The reverse presents a relief map of Europe at left, upon which the full extent of the Struve Geodetic Arc is traced from north to south. A map of the world appears at right, contextualizing the arc's geographic significance. An inscription in the field records the arc's name and its total extent of 2880 km. The names of the ten nations through which the arc passes — Norway, Sweden, Finland, Russia, Estonia, Latvia, Lithuania, Belarus, Ukraine, and Moldova — are inscribed in Cyrillic along the outer perimeter of the coin.

Aanvullende informatie

The Struve Geodetic Arc was a chain of survey triangulations stretching from Hammerfest in Norway to the Black Sea, completed between 1816 and 1855 under the direction of Friedrich Georg Wilhelm Struve at Dorpat (now Tartu) Observatory. The survey established, for the first time with genuine precision, the exact shape and size of the Earth along a meridian arc of over 2,820 kilometres. Belarus hosts several of the original benchmark stations, which gave the National Bank its geographic claim to the subject.

UNESCO inscribed the Arc as a World Heritage Site in 2005 — one year before this coin's issue date, which was almost certainly the occasion for the release.
